Introduction

Following UGC guidelines, University has launched Bachelor’s Degree programme in science. The objectives of this programme are to provide opportunities for higher science education to those who missed regular education such as working persons, people living in rural/remote areas, homemakers and the disadvantaged people of the society and to develop a scientific attitude towards life. The B.Sc. degree is at par with and is equivalent to that of any other university in the country. The science graduates of this University have been received well in institutions of higher learning and in various professions. Many IGNOU B.Sc. degree holders have been admitted for post-graduate studies in premier institutions in India and abroad.

Objective

The broad objective of the B.Sc. Programme is to provide higher education required for a B.Sc. degree in conformity with the UGC-CBCS to aspirants (including learners from the deprived sections and those living in remote and rural areas) seeking a degree for employment, further higher education, promotion in career and professional development. The programme’s thrust is on giving the learners a through and sound background in theoretical and practical-oriented courses relevant to the current and emerging developments in the field of sciences.
